33 BOVINGTON CLOSE is a very small detached house of 46m², built sometime between 1976 and 1982, which could now be worth an estimated £203,385. It was last sold for £69,000 in July 2001, which was around 64% below the average July 2001 detached price in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was February 2024,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

What might 33 BOVINGTON CLOSE be worth now?

33 BOVINGTON C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£203,385.

This is based on house price inflation of 194.8%, between July 2001 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 194.8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 33 BOVINGTON CLOSE of £69,000 on 6th July 2001. For the value to have increased from £69,000 to £203,385 over the 24 years and five months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 33 BOVINGTON C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Bournemouth Christchurch and Poole local authority area.
  • The July 2001 sale price of £69,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 33 BOVINGTON CLOSE has not materially changed since July 2001.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
